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| Easy to clean up and contain.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ry out and prevent further damage.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Needs specialized drying techniques and equipment to prevent mold and further damage. |
| Roof damage from high winds | No | Yes | Needs specialized expertise and equipment to assess and repair roof damage. |
| Hidden water damage behind walls |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address hidden water damage. |
| Mold growth in attic or crawl space |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ove mold and prevent further growth. |

Storm Damage Restoration Cost in the 44709 Area
The cost of storm dam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the 44709 area. These estimates are based on our experience and expertise, and they’re intended to give you a general idea of what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of drying process |
| Moisture Detection and Monitoring |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of moisture detection process |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, severity of contamination |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repair process |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of remediation process |
